Biden: Joni Ernst 'spilled the beans' on Trump using impeachment trial to smear him

Sen. Joni Ernst (R-Iowa) said the quiet part out loud on Monday when she told reporters she was "really interested" in seeing how Iowa voters react to President Trump's impeachment lawyers attacking former Vice President Joe Biden and his son Hunter.

"Iowa caucuses are this next Monday evening," Ernst said. "And I'm really interested to see how this discussion today informs and influences the Iowa caucus voters, these Democratic caucusgoers. Will they be supporting Vice President Biden at this point?"

While meeting with Iowa voters on Tuesday, Biden said Ernst "spilled the beans. She just came out and flat said it. You know, the whole impeachment trial for Trump is just a political hit job to try to smear me, because he is scared to death to run against me, and he has good reason to be concerned."

Ernst is up for re-election this year, and with her Biden comments, she has invited "Democratic activists to look at her," Sue Dvorsky, a former chairwoman of the Iowa Democratic Party, told The New York Times. Brian Bruening, chairman of the Clayton County Democrats, said the Trump legal team's arguments had "zero effect on actual caucus voters. I don't know any Joe Biden supporter whose support of Biden has lessened because of any of the impeachment issues."
